VIII Shiryaevo Biennale - The artists

VIII Shiryaevo Biennale 

10.08 — 25.08 INTERNATIONAL CREATIVE LABORATORY WORKS IN SHIRYAEVO.

“SCREEN: BETWEEN EUROPE AND ASIA”


Curator Nelya Korzhova 

Theme of biennial 2013 is "Screen: between Europe and Asia." In focus of artistic research is the question about communication: where and how the field of communication passes to the line of demarcation. An important part of the structure is the biennial international art laboratory that conducted the experiment of contemporary art in the Russian village for two weeks. The peculiarity of this phase is living of artists during the Biennale in the homes of local residents. This condition of "immersion" into the local cultural environment is seen as a method of creating irrelative or "ideal" environment for artistic expression. The basic idea of such an experiment - to give the artist a chance to 'start working from scratch', without the pressure of accumulated image and technologies of arts market. Each time the invitees become a team of associates working on the creation of individual and collaborative projects using the "local" materials and opportunities, and building a common route of presentation - "nomadic show."
